Tooth-colored restorative materials, formulated without Bisphenol A (BPA), are utilized in dental procedures to repair damaged or decayed teeth. These materials are designed to blend seamlessly with the natural tooth structure, offering an aesthetically pleasing alternative to traditional amalgam fillings. They are typically composed of a resin matrix reinforced with ceramic or glass particles.
The absence of BPA in these dental materials addresses growing concerns about potential health risks associated with this chemical compound. The use of BPA-free options allows for dental restorations without the risk of BPA exposure, appealing to patients seeking biocompatible dental solutions. Historically, concerns about mercury in amalgam fillings have driven the demand for alternatives, leading to advancements in resin-based composites.
